CIVIL ENGINEERING – INTERN

The Kenosha County Highway Division is offering an opportunity to explore all the facets of Civil Engineering, from project conception to construction and maintenance.

We are looking for a highly motivated undergraduate student or postgraduate who is curious to explore all the aspects of civil engineering prior to specializing in a dedicated area.  This Engineering Intern position is responsible for assisting the Transportation Engineer in data collection, administrative tasks, limited design work, and field inspections.

Position Summary and Job Duties

  • Assists in field data collection and GIS entry
  • Assists in construction project inspection and management
  • Assists in limited engineering design/editing CAD drawings
  • Assists in construction plan review
  • Assists in processing permit applications
  • Assists in managing plans documentation, sign/culvert/bridge inventories
  • Assists in developing and writing traffic study reports
  • Assists in administrative tasks
  • Performs other work as required or assigned
